Product Description

John Deere Seed Cum Fertilizer Drill is an agricultural implement for sowing seeds and fertilizer application. The product is equipped with a seed meter to facilitate equidistance placing of the seeds. It contains tines which cut lines and at the rear of the tines are transparent seed pipes running from different boxes which drop seeds and fertilizer. The equipment has an adjustment mechanism to facilitate sowing seeds of different kinds of crops. It also comes in two models; SD1009 and SD1013.
